Port Barre– A Mass of Christian Burial will be held for Bill “Coach Dup” Duplechain on Saturday, March 18, 2023, at 11:00 a.m. at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Port Barre. Fr. Clint Trahan will celebrate the mass. Rite of Committal will follow in the church cemetery.

Bill, age 75, entered into eternal rest on Saturday, March 11, 2023, at his home surrounded by his loving family.

Bill served his country proudly in the United States Army. He was a dedicated member of the Knights of Columbus and the Veterans of Foreign Wars. Bill was an educator and coach from 1971 to 1984 at Delcambre High School. He returned home to Port Barre High School where he continued to coach and teach for 33 years. He retired as an administrator in 2017 and was inducted into the LHSAA Hall of Fame in April of 2022. He loved spending time with his family and attending all sporting events with his children and grandchildren. His passions included reading, serving at mass, and traveling. Bill will be greatly missed by his family, friends and all who knew and loved him.
